Output 6b66090760c8b8304a18d5140db074b69394164815549d5e38aa4d8839c4a8a3:1

value
816356
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 47aab53d110ba31e36b227215d2b5a732ee2dd16 OP_EQUALVERIFY OP_CHECKSIG
address
17XwUcoAFks68gRcUX9ek6vZcWXcVNN2uC
transaction
6b66090760c8b8304a18d5140db074b69394164815549d5e38aa4d8839c4a8a3
confirmations
573182
spent
true